This window shows the configuration for dynamic NATing with the address pool. Use this window in order to designate the inside and outside interfaces that you want to use in NAT translations. NAT uses the inside and outside designations when it interprets translation rules, because translations are performed from inside to outside, or from outside to inside. Once designated, these interfaces are used in all NAT translation rules.
Choose the Direction either from inside to outside or from outside to inside, specify the inside IP address to be translated under Translate from Interface. For the Translate to Interface area select the Type. Choose Interface if you want the Translate from Address to use the address of an interface on the router. The Translate from Address is translated to the IP address assigned to the interface that you specify in the Interface field.
Check Redirect Port if you want to include port information for the inside device in the translation. This enables you to use the same public IP address for multiple devices, as long as the port specified for each device is different.
You must create an entry for each port mapping for this Translated to address. In the Original Port field, enter the port number on the inside device.
In the Translated Port field, enter the port number that the router is to use for this translation.
